RESTORING FACTORY DEFAULTS
Use the Factory Defaults page to restore the original factory settings. Note
that the LAN IP Address, Subnet Mask and Gateway IP Address will be
reset to their factory defaults.
PATH
Maintenance, Restart Device
WEB INTERFACE
To restore factory defaults:
1. Click Maintenance, Factory Defaults.
2. Click Yes.
The factory defaults are immediately restored, which means that no reboot
is necessary.

UPGRADING FIRMWARE
Use the Software Upload page to upgrade the switch’s system firmware by
specifying a file provided by LevelOne. You can download firmware files for
your switch from the Support section of the LevelOne web site at
http://www.level1.com
PATH
Maintenance, Software Upload
WEB INTERFACE
To upgrade firmware:
1. Click Maintenance, Software Upload.
2. Click the Browse button, and select the firmware file.
3. Click the Upload button to upgrade the switch’s firmware.
